How do I clean my Stanley Tumbler?
Check the bottom of your tumbler to confirm, but most Stanley tumblers, including the Stanley Quencher H2.0 FlowState Tumbler, are dishwasher-safe.
Can I put my Stanley Tumbler in the dishwasher?
Check the bottom of your tumbler to find out if it is dishwasher-safe. The Stanley Quencher H2.0 FlowState Tumbler is dishwasher-safe.
How long do Stanley Tumblers stay cold?
The Stanley Quencher H2.0 FlowState Tumbler in the 30 oz. size stays cold for 9 hours, per the brand. The number of hours varies depending on the size and type of tumbler.
How long do Stanley Tumblers keep coffee hot?
The Stanley Quencher H2.0 FlowState Tumbler in the 30 oz. size keeps your beverage hot for 5 hours, according to the brand. The number of hours varies depending on the size and type of tumbler.
How long does ice stay frozen in a Stanley Tumbler?
The Stanley Quencher H2.0 FlowState Tumbler in the 30 oz. size keeps ice frozen for 40 hours, Stanley claims. The number of hours varies depending on the size and type of tumbler.
